| | Favourite Wildlife Collective Nouns! What are people's favourite collective nouns for groups of wildlife?
I'll kick off with a few: A parliament of rooks.
A murmuration of starlings.
A skulk of foxes.
A boogle of weasels.
...Plus some of my own invention: A jig of mayflies.
A circus of goldfinches.
A devastation of rabbits.
A spell of toads. |
